In the Ming and the Qing dynasties, shad was always carried as tribute all the way from its habitat in Zhejiang and Jiangsu provinces to Beijing by boat and by horse when the season began. According to historical records, the delivery of shad by horse to the court must be made within 44 hours and the transportation must be finished by one carrier.
